The chair called the meeting to order at 8:00 a.m. There being a quorum present, the following business was transacted:

 

The following member arrived after the roll was called: Senator Jose Menendez.

 

Senator Watson moved adoption of the minutes from the January 26, 2017, meeting. There being no objection, the minutes were adopted.

 

Senator Estes moved that the committee vote to approve the nominations of the individuals to the following entity: University of Texas System Board of Regents. The motion carried with a record vote of 6 ayes, 0 nays, 1 present not voting, and 0 absent. Senator Menendez submitted a motion in writing to be shown voting aye, without objection it was so ordered.

 

Chairman Birdwell recognized Senator Jose Rodriguez to introduce the Secretary of State nominee, Rolando Pablos, to the members of the committee.

 

Mr. Pablos made an opening statement and answered questions from the following members: Chairman Birdwell, Senator Menendez, Senator Miles, Senator Buckingham, and Senator Watson.

 

Senator Watson assumed the chair at 8:25 a.m.

 

Chairman Birdwell resumed the chair at 8:35 a.m.

 

At the request of Senator Watson, Mr. Pablos will be submitting answers, to the committee, pertaining to the number and types of complaints received by the office of the Secretary of State.  Mr. Pablos will submit the requested information before the next meeting of the committee.

 

Upon completion of questions, no public testimony was offered. The nomination of Mr. Rolando Pablos, to be the next Secretary of State, and all non-appearing nominees were left pending before the committee.

 

There being no further business, at 9:06 a.m., Senator Watson moved that the committee stand recessed subject to the call of the chair. Without objection, it was so ordered.
